Only ever built track SV's and Im putting together a road SV and Im a bit stuck on a couple of things.

Where does the rear brake switch hang from, cant see anything on the hanger or the frame (am I missing something)

What holds the rear light in, I have fitted the fairings and undertray but its flopping about.

I think the light is mounted to the undertray through a bracket like so



This in turn is mounted to the subframe.

The rear brake switch is mounted to the foot rests on the OEM items. On aftermarkets there is a part available to add the switch on from GB Moto Racing parts http://www.gbmotoracingparts.com/brake-parts-24-c.asp
